The new EU Deforestation Regulation (EUDR) requires companies to ensure their products are free from deforestation before entering the European market. For many small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s), this means navigating complex requirements — from tracing raw material origins to assessing and reducing deforestation risks.

Through the EU-funded LIFE FairTHRIVE project, Fairtrade is here to help. We support SMEs with hands-on guidance, tailored training, and practical tools — guiding them towards EUDR readiness.

Conditions of participation

Participation is free and open to all SMEs impacted by the EUDR — offering you training, peer learning, and practical tools to meet new deforestation requirements with confidence. You do not need to be Fairtrade certified or a Fairtrade licensee.

Fairtrade and Forest Protection

Fairtrade drives forest protection across supply chains. Our strong standards and support help producers protect forests, preserve biodiversity, and adapt to climate change. With minimum prices, Fairtrade premiums, and cooperative management, certified farmers are better equipped to safeguard their environments.
